Novartis in London, United Kingdom, is seeking an Associate Director, Statistical Programming to lead a high-performing team of programmers across global studies.

The role blends leadership, strategic programming decisions, and cross-functional collaboration in a hybrid work model.

The role emphasizes driving standardization, adopting modern tools (R, Shiny, Git), and ensuring timely, high-quality programming deliverables within drug development programs.
